Web Design

What Is Front End Web Design

Want to find out what is front end web design? Front end web design is the process of creating the visual and interactive aspects of a website. It involves using HTML, CSS, and JavaScript to design and develop the user interface that visitors see and interact with. Front end web designers must have a keen eye for design, as well as a solid understanding of user experience and web development principles.

Understanding Front End Web Design

Front end web design is the process of developing the visual interface of a website for user interaction. Its key objective is to create an intuitive and attractive layout that is easy to navigate, thereby enhancing user experience.

In contrast, back end web development pertains to the development of the website's underlying technical architecture, server-side scripting, and database management. While front end web design focuses on the visual interface of the website, back end web development is responsible for the functionality of the website.

To create a responsive and interactive website, the front end designer utilizes a combination of HTML, CSS, and JavaScript that works seamlessly across different devices. In addition to this, the designer ensures that the website is optimized for search engines and meets current web standards.

On the other hand, back end web development involves using server-side programming languages such as PHP, Ruby, or Python to build the website's underlying infrastructure. This includes setting up web servers, managing databases, and creating APIs for interacting with other web services.

Tools Required for Front End Web Design

Front-end web design is an exciting and dynamic field that requires a range of tools and software to create stunning websites. The foundation of front-end development lies in HTML, CSS, and JavaScript, which provide the structure, style, and interactivity of a website.

HTML is the backbone of every website, providing the structure and content of a page. CSS, on the other hand, adds style and visual appeal to the website, including colors, fonts, and layout. JavaScript lends interactivity and functionality to the website, allowing for animations, form validation, and more.

To create visually appealing elements that make your website stand out, graphic design software such as Adobe Photoshop, Illustrator, and Sketch are essential. These tools allow designers to create logos, icons, images, and other visual elements that can be incorporated into the website.

Elements of Front End Web Design

Front end web design involves creating and designing the user interface of a website. This process includes several primary elements, such as layout, typography, color, navigation, and accessibility.

Layout is the arrangement of elements on a web page, including text, images, and other content. A clear and organized layout is essential to make the website easy to navigate and understand.

Typography refers to the style and appearance of text on a web page, including font type, size, and spacing. Choosing the right typography can enhance the website's readability and visual appeal.

Color is a crucial aspect of front end web design. It can evoke emotions, convey messages, and create a brand identity. It is essential to choose a color scheme that complements the website's purpose and enhances the user experience.

Navigation is the process of moving between different pages or sections of a website. A clear and intuitive navigation system is crucial to make the website easy to use and navigate.

Accessibility refers to the design and development of websites that can be used by people with disabilities. It includes providing alternative text for images, captions for videos, and keyboard navigation. By ensuring accessibility, the website can reach a wider audience and provide a better user experience for all.

Best Practices in Front End Web Design

Designing an effective and engaging website is no easy task. It requires a deep understanding of the user and their needs, as well as a keen eye for design. To create a website that truly resonates with users, there are several key elements that must be considered.

First and foremost, responsive design is essential. With the rise of mobile devices, it's more important than ever to ensure that your website is optimized for all screen sizes. This means designing with a mobile-first approach, optimizing images and videos, and using responsive frameworks like Bootstrap or Foundation.

In addition to responsive design, user experience is crucial. Your website should be easy to navigate, with clear calls-to-action and intuitive menus. It's also important to consider the user's journey through the website and design with their needs in mind.

Finally, UI design is the icing on the cake. A well-designed interface can make all the difference in the user's experience. This includes elements such as typography, color schemes, and layout. It's important to create a consistent visual language across the website, so that users can easily understand and navigate the content.

Career Opportunities in Front End Web Design

Front end web design offers a wide range of career opportunities, spanning from entry-level positions to leadership roles. Common job titles in this field include web designer, front end developer, and user experience (UX) designer. Regardless of the specific job title, all roles involve designing and developing the visual and interactive elements of a website.

To excel in front end web design, a strong understanding of HTML, CSS, and JavaScript is essential, as well as an understanding of design principles and user experience best practices. While a degree in web design or a related field can be helpful, many professionals in this field have learned through self-study or boot camps.

According to Glassdoor, the average salary for a web designer is $52,000 per year. Front end developers and UX designers, on the other hand, can earn upwards of $80,000 per year. It's important to note that earning potential in this field is highly dependent on location, experience, and skill level.

Key Takeaways

Front end web design improves user experience with an attractive and intuitive layout.

Back end web development builds the website's technical infrastructure.

HTML, CSS, and JavaScript are used in front end web design.

Server-side programming languages like PHP, Ruby, or Python are used in back end web development.

Graphic design software is essential for creating visual elements.

Layout, typography, color, navigation, and accessibility are primary elements of front end design.

Responsive design is essential for optimizing websites for all screen sizes.

User experience and intuitive navigation are crucial for success.

UI design creates a consistent visual language for a seamless user experience.

Front end web design offers career opportunities with various responsibilities and required skills.

Final Thoughts │ What Is Front End Web Design

With the rise of the internet and the increasing demand for websites, front-end web design has become a crucial skill for anyone interested in the field. By learning the basics of HTML, CSS, and JavaScript, you can create visually appealing and functional websites that engage users and communicate your message effectively. Whether you're a beginner or an experienced developer, there are plenty of resources available to help you improve your skills and stay up-to-date with the latest trends and technologies. So why not give it a try and see where your creativity and passion for design can take you?

What is front-end development?

Front-end development is the creation of the part of a website that users see and interact with. It involves coding in HTML, CSS, and JavaScript to design the layout, style, and functionality of a website's user interface. A front-end developer ensures that a website is visually appealing, easy to navigate, and responsive on different devices.

What skills are needed for front-end design?

Front-end design requires proficiency in HTML, CSS, and JavaScript. Understanding user experience and design principles is also crucial.

What are common front-end design tools?

Common front-end design tools include Adobe XD, Sketch, Figma, and InVision. These tools allow designers to create wireframes, prototypes, and user interfaces.

How does front-end design differ from back-end?

Front-end design refers to the visual elements of a website that users see and interact with. Back-end development, on the other hand, refers to the behind-the-scenes work that makes the website function properly. Front-end focuses on user experience, while back-end focuses on server-side programming and database management.

What are some popular front-end frameworks?

Popular front-end frameworks include Bootstrap, Foundation, and Materialize. These frameworks provide pre-designed CSS and JavaScript components to speed up development.

What are some best practices for front-end design?

Front-end design best practices include using responsive design, optimizing images, and minimizing HTTP requests. Responsive design ensures websites work on all devices, while image optimization reduces loading times. Minimizing HTTP requests can also speed up page load times.

Recent Insights

Web Marketing

Why Every Business Should Have A Website

Read article

Read article

Web Marketing

Why A Business Should Have A Website

Read article

Read article

Web Marketing

What Makes A Business Website Successful

Read article

Read article

Web Marketing

What Is The Best Website For Business

Read article

Read article

Web Marketing

What Is The Best Website Builder For Small Business Uk

Read article

Read article

You might also like

Brand Marketing

How To Start A Business And Grow It

Read article

Read article

User Experience

What Is User Experience

Read article

Read article

Social Media Design

Is Social Media For Business

Read article

Read article

Have an idea?
Tell us about it.

Have an idea?
Tell us about it.

Have an idea?
Tell us about it.

If you've got a cool project brewing and fancy teaming up, shoot us an email! We'll hit you back pronto to dive into the exciting details.

P: 0481 324 670
E: hello@sydneycreativeagency.com
Connect with us.

Sydney Creative Agency would like to acknowledge the Gadigal of the Eora Nation, the traditional custodians of this land and we pay our respects to the Elders both past, present and emerging.

© 2023 Sydney Creative Agency.

Sydney Creative Agency would like to acknowledge the Gadigal of the Eora Nation, the traditional custodians of this land and we pay our respects to the Elders both past, present and emerging.

© 2023 Sydney Creative Agency.

Sydney Creative Agency would like to acknowledge the Gadigal of the Eora Nation, the traditional custodians of this land and we pay our respects to the Elders both past, present and emerging.

© 2023 Sydney Creative Agency.